Comprehending UPVC Door Frames

UPVC represents a significant improvement in structure products innovation. Unlike basic PVC, which contains plasticizers that make it flexible, UPVC goes through a specific manufacturing procedure that removes these additives. The result is a rigid, long lasting material that preserves its shape and structural integrity under numerous environmental conditions. UPVC door frames have actually become increasingly popular in modern-day construction and restoration tasks due to their exceptional mix of performance qualities and cost-effectiveness.

The material shows impressive resistance to weathering, wetness, and chemical exposure. Unlike wood, which can warp, rot, or require regular painting, UPVC preserves its look and performance with very little upkeep. This strength makes it especially suitable for outside door applications where frames should stand up to the elements year after year.

Pre-Installation Preparation

Comprehensive preparation before setup considerably impacts the result. Homeowners must initially eliminate the existing door frame carefully, taking care not to damage the surrounding wall structure. This procedure involves removing the door itself, then removing the frame from the wall utilizing suitable tools. Any damaged or degraded wall areas need to be repaired before proceeding with the new setup.

Accurate measurements form the foundation of successful door frame installation. Experts suggest measuring the door opening at 3 points: the top, middle, and bottom. The last dimensions must reflect the tiniest of these measurements to make sure an appropriate fit. Furthermore, determining the diagonal measurements assists verify that the opening is square, as significant disparities may require restorative action before installation.

Examining the structural stability of the surrounding wall proves similarly essential. The wall needs to can firmly anchoring the brand-new door frame. Sometimes, particularly with older properties, extra supports or structural modifications may be required to ensure a strong structure for the setup.

Step-by-Step Installation Process

The setup of a UPVC door frame follows an organized process that, when performed properly, leads to a safe and secure, weatherproof, and properly functioning door. Comprehending this process helps homeowners either carry out the job themselves or efficiently supervise professional setup.

Frame Assembly and Positioning

Begin by putting together the door frame areas according to the manufacturer's guidelines. Many UPVC door frames get here in three or four pieces that connect at the corners utilizing screw mendings or snap-fit mechanisms. Make sure all joints are tight and safe and secure before proceeding, as any weakness in the frame structure will compromise the last setup.

Position the assembled frame within the door opening, using wooden shims to attain the appropriate height and level. The frame should rest on an appropriate surface area-- preferably a concrete sill or dealt with wood threshold-- that provides sufficient assistance and security against moisture increasing from listed below. Utilizing a level, confirm that both the frame sides and top are completely horizontal and vertical.

Securing and Insulation

After achieving appropriate positioning, secure the frame to the wall structure through the pre-drilled fixing points. Generally, these points are located at intervals of 600mm along the frame sides. Usage suitable wall anchors to guarantee protected fixation, particularly in masonry where the dealings with must penetrate sufficiently into the substrate. Avoid over-tightening, which can misshape the frame profile.

As soon as secured, deal with the gaps between the frame and the surrounding wall. Expanding foam, applied carefully and permitted to cure fully, offers reliable thermal and acoustic insulation while maintaining versatility to accommodate minor structural motions. After the foam has treated, any excess needs to be trimmed flush with the wall surface area.

Last Adjustments and Hardware Installation

The door leaf can now be held on the hinges, with careful attention to correct positioning and operation. Evaluate the door's swing pattern and guarantee it closes directly within the frame without binding or excessive clearance. Adjust the hinges as essential to achieve optimum operation, making sure the door sits flush with the frame when closed.

Set up the handle system and any additional hardware according to the manufacturer's specs. Locking systems need particular attention to guarantee they engage effectively with the frame keeps. A poorly lined up lock not only compromises security but can likewise cause premature wear on moving elements.

Typical Installation Mistakes to Avoid

Even knowledgeable installers can come across challenges throughout UPVC door frame setup. Awareness of typical mistakes assists make sure effective outcomes and avoids costly callbacks or repair work. One regular mistake includes inadequate consideration of opening measurements, causing frames that are either too little (needing excessive filling) or too big (necessitating difficult trimming).

Incorrect anchoring represents another considerable issue. Frames repaired just to drywall or insufficient plug fixings will eventually loosen under regular usage, especially for regularly used entrance doors.  www.windowsanddoors-r-us.co.uk  needs to engage structural aspects of the wall, with sufficiently robust mendings at routine periods throughout the frame boundary.

Ignoring proper drainage and ventilation can result in long-lasting issues. While UPVC itself resists wetness damage, inadequate ventilation within cavity closers or in between frame layers can promote condensation issues. Likewise, limit details should permit for water drainage to avoid accumulation that could compromise seals or surrounding products.

Keeping Your UPVC Door Frame

When installed, UPVC door frames need very little ongoing upkeep to preserve their look and functionality. Regular cleansing with a mild cleaning agent solution removes collected dirt and avoids the progressive loss of surface area finish that can occur in urban or industrial environments. Avoid abrasive cleaners or tools that might scratch the frame surface.

Regular examination of weather condition seals and moving parts ensures ongoing efficiency. seals that show signs of splitting, solidifying, or separation must be replaced immediately to keep weatherproofing and energy effectiveness. Hinges and locking systems take advantage of yearly lubrication using suitable permeating oils to prevent stiffness and wear.

Frequently Asked Questions About UPVC Door Frame Installation

How long does a normal UPVC door frame installation take?

A professional installation normally requires in between 4 and 6 hours for a basic door opening, presuming no complications arise from the existing structure or opening conditions. Do it yourself installations may require extra time, especially for those with restricted experience in door fitting. Complex situations involving structural modifications or non-standard opening sizes naturally extend the timeline.

Can UPVC door frames be set up in any kind of wall building and construction?

UPVC door frames appropriate for many standard wall constructions, consisting of brick, block, wood frame, and steel frame systems. However, the repairing approach and suitable anchors vary according to the substrate. Cavity wall constructions need unique factors to consider relating to cavity trays and wetness barriers. Consulting with a professional or the frame producer assists recognize any particular requirements for non-standard wall types.

Do UPVC door frames require special licenses or building policy approval?

Structure guidelines apply to door installations where substantial structural modifications happen, such as widening an existing opening or installing a new door where none existed formerly. Just changing an existing door frame in an existing opening normally falls under allowed development in most jurisdictions. Nevertheless, guidelines concerning fire security, availability, and energy performance may use in particular circumstances. Inspecting with local authorities supplies clearness on any requirements.

What should I do if my UPVC door frame ends up being damaged?

Minor surface area damage such as scratches can frequently be resolved using specialized UPVC repair kits or fillers developed for this function. More considerable damage, including structural cracks or warping, usually requires component replacement. Numerous manufacturers offer spare parts for their product ranges, though schedule may be restricted for older setups. Sometimes, complete frame replacement shows more affordable than extensive repairs.

How do I know if my existing door opening is suitable for a UPVC frame?

An appropriate opening must be structurally sound, with no considerable wear and tear in the surrounding wall structure. The measurements must permit appropriate clearances around the frame-- typically 10-15mm on each side and the top, with the bottom determined by limit requirements. The opening ought to be reasonably square, though minor irregularities can be accommodated through adjustable repairing systems and careful packing during installation.
